Need name of quality brand (solid) towel bar?

anyone know of a quality (solid bar) brand bathroom towel bar & toilet paper holder? everything I've seen is cheapo quality (hollow and light weight). I plan on ordering online so need to know in advance what to buy. I can't tell by photos or weight. I ordered a Danze towel bar which was suppose to be 3.5lbs but when I received it, the bars were hollow. need to buy ASAP. contractor standing by to install, please help!

We have Ginger Motiv bars and tp holders in all three bathrooms (Sine in two of them, Frame in the third). Motiv is Ginger's more budget "friendly" line. We are very happy with the quality. Our salesperson would not have allowed us to buy them if they weren't good. :)

Restoration Hardware has great bathroom hardware. I have the 24" double towel bar in the Dillon design. Solid and beautiful!

I just received my Newport Brass towel rods, tp holder and wall faucet for our bathroom reno and they are absolutely incredible. I chose the polished nickel, which was a splurge, but after seeing the beautiful finish and feeling the weight (really heavy), I would have to say they were well worth the price!
